### Rate-Parity Checker API

The Paritywatch service compares nightly hotel rates across the Lodgemere booking channels and flags mismatches above 2%. Reviewers validating the comparison logic should call `/v2/parity/run` against staging with a property slug and date range. Responses include per-channel deltas and the winning rate source. All requests authenticate through the internal Gatekeep proxy. Use the staging credential below.

gateway credential: kto2_4n

Handover — Ferndale dispatch, driver-assignment heuristic. The heuristic scores candidate drivers on distance, shift remaining, and recent load; weights live in a signed config bundle. Security-relevant bits: the config loader verifies signatures before applying weights, and manual overrides are logged with actor identity. One open item: override logs lack tamper-evident hashing, tracked as a follow-up. All credentials were rotated at handover. Ongoing ownership of this component passes to the engineer named below.

account owner for hahig-fahag: Pelael Istax Novys

## Authentication

Before running the Cartwheel checkout load tests, reviewers should note that every virtual user authenticates through the Fennelgate staging gateway, not production. Tokens are scoped to the `loadtest` audience and expire after two hours, so long soak runs must refresh midway. The harness reads the credential from the environment at startup. For local verification of the flow, authenticate with the token that follows.

login token, tagef-tagep: eyJhbGciOiJIUzI1NiIsInR5cCI6IkpXVCJ9.eyJzdWIiOiIBXyeYEoalzIn0.6TI7VhOJMHm9